| 151 void XServerClipboard::GetSelections(Atom selection, Time timestamp) { |
| 152 // There are several different "targets" for which we request information: |
| 153 // the timestamp, the target list and the string value of the selection. |
| 154 // |
| 155 // The process takes some time since there are several round-trips to the X |
| 156 // server and the selection-owning app(s). We need to protect against |
| 157 // restarting the process when we are in the middle of it since we store |
| 158 // state between the various selectionNotify() callbacks we will get. We set |
| 159 // a timer to flag when it is happening. Where the selection owner(s) are |
| 160 // behaving themselves we cancel the timer in FinishGetSelections(). If they |
| 161 // don't respond in reasonable time then we assume something went wrong and |
| 162 // will allow a retry after the timer expires. |
| 163 // |
| 164 // We start out trying to establish the timestamp(s) on the selections to |
| 165 // decide which one to retrieve. If a selection and timestamp are passed in |
| 166 // then we always use that selection and treat it as new. Otherwise we |
| 167 // request the timestamp(s) from the selection owner. If we get a valid |
| 168 // timestamp and one of the selections is new, then we use that selection. |
| 169 // If we get a valid timestamp but the selections are not new, then we just |
| 170 // stop processing there. |
| 171 // |
| 172 // If we don't get a valid timestamp (for example an app like Mozilla which |
| 173 // sets a zero timestamp, or an app like VMWare which doesn't support the |
| 174 // timestamp target), then we can't use the timestamp optimisation so we have |
| 175 // to get the actual value of the selection each time. We use either the |
| 176 // PRIMARY or CLIPBOARD selection as appropriate. |
| 177 // |
| 178 // Before getting the value of the chosen selection, we request the list of |
| 179 // targets supported for that selection. If UTF8_STRING is supported then we |
| 180 // use that, otherwise we fall back to using STRING. |
| 181 // |
| 182 // As a final minor complication, when one of the selections is actually |
| 183 // owned by us, we don't request the details for it. |
| 184 if (!get_selections_time_.is_null() && |
| 185 (base::TimeTicks::Now() - get_selections_time_) < |
| 186 base::TimeDelta::FromSeconds(5)) { |
| 187 return; |
| 188 } |
| 189 |
| 190 if (selection != None) { |
| 191 if (selection != clipboard_atom_ && selection != XA_PRIMARY) { |
| 192 return; |
| 193 } |
| 194 } else { |
| 195 selection = XA_PRIMARY; |
| 196 } |
| 197 |
| 198 if (IsSelectionOwner(selection)) { |
| 199 FinishGetSelections(); |
| 200 } |
| 201 |
| 202 get_selections_time_ = base::TimeTicks::Now(); |
| 203 |
| 204 if (timestamp) { |
| 205 current_selection_time_ = timestamp; |
| 206 GetSelectionTargets(selection); |
| 207 } else { |
| 208 new_selection_ = 0; |
| 209 had_valid_timestamp_ = false; |
| 210 GetSelectionTimestamp(selection, CurrentTime); |
| 211 } |
| 212 } |
